Living in Warrawong means contending with a particularly demanding environment for residential foundations. The suburb's housing stock is predominantly post-war era construction, many built in the 1950s and 1960s for steelworkers and their families, meaning timber pier-and-beam subfloors are widespread, and the original stumps in many of these homes are well beyond their serviceable life. The area's proximity to Lake Illawarra creates persistently high groundwater and soil moisture levels, accelerating timber stump decay and promoting the swelling and shrinking of reactive clay soils with seasonal moisture changes. Industrial activity from the nearby Port Kembla precinct also contributes to elevated soil contaminants that can further corrode and weaken older foundation materials.

Restumping & Reblocking of House

Warrawong's older housing stock, much of it built in the post-war era on timber pier-and-beam subfloors, is particularly susceptible to stump deterioration. Decades of exposure to Warrawong's high groundwater, moisture-laden air from Lake Illawarra, and the soil conditions near Port Kembla cause timber stumps to rot, attract termite damage, and lose their load-bearing capacity. Our restumping service involves carefully jacking the house with temporary supports, performing a complete pier replacement with durable concrete or treated timber stumps, and precisely releveling the structure. This process corrects uneven floors and misaligned walls, restoring your Warrawong home's stability according to Australian building standards.

Foundation Underpinning

When foundation subsidence occurs due to unstable or reactive soil, a common issue in Warrawong given the area's clay-rich profiles and fluctuating moisture levels near the lake, underpinning is often the most effective long-term solution. Our mobile experts conduct a thorough structural inspection before extending your foundation's depth or breadth to reach more stable, load-bearing ground. This typically involves installing deep concrete piers or screw piles that anchor the foundation well below the zone of seasonal soil movement, permanently eliminating the cycle of shrink-and-swell that drives ongoing foundation damage.

Slab Jacking Process

For Warrawong homes with concrete slab foundations that have sunk, tilted, or cracked due to water erosion, soil washout, or subgrade slippage, slab jacking is a fast and minimally invasive solution. This process involves pumping a specialised polyurethane grout or cementitious slurry beneath the affected slab. The material expands to fill voids in the subgrade, lifts the slab back to its original level, and stabilises the soil underneath. Compared to slab replacement, slab jacking is significantly faster, more cost-effective, and causes minimal disruption to your home and garden.

Foundation Crack Repair

Cracks in foundation walls, floors, or the home's masonry are more than cosmetic concerns; in Warrawong's reactive soil environment, they are often signs of active and ongoing foundation movement that will worsen without intervention. Our free inspection identifies the root cause of cracking, whether it's soil expansion and contraction, moisture ingress, or concrete degradation. We then implement a permanent structural solution, which may include epoxy injection for isolated cracks or crack stitching using embedded steel bars to restore the masonry's structural integrity across larger areas. We address the cause, not just the symptom.

Recognising the Signs Your Warrawong Home Needs Foundation Repair

Identifying foundation trouble early can save you significant stress and money. Warrawong's unique combination of older housing, high moisture near Lake Illawarra, and reactive clay soils places considerable ongoing stress on residential foundations. If you notice any of the following warning signs, contact us for a professional assessment:


• Deteriorated or Rotted Stumps: Timber supports that have broken down due to decades of soil moisture, termite infestation, or the damp conditions common near Lake Illawarra and the Port Kembla industrial corridor.


• Cracks in Walls, Floors, or Ceilings: Diagonal cracks near door and window corners, stair-step cracking in brickwork, or cracks in concrete slabs are classic indicators of differential foundation settlement.


• Sinking or Uneven Floors: Noticeable slopes, dips, or spongy areas underfoot suggest that sections of your subfloor or foundation are settling unevenly or have lost their load-bearing capacity.


• Sticking Doors and Windows: When a foundation shifts, it distorts the structural frame of the house — warping door and window openings so that they no longer open and close freely.


• Water Damage or Moisture Around the Foundation: Poor drainage, groundwater ingress, or standing water near the subfloor accelerates timber decay and erodes the soil supporting your stumps. We inspect waterproofing as part of our service.


• Gaps Between Walls and Ceilings or Floors: Separation at wall junctions is a sign that the house frame is being pulled in different directions due to uneven foundation settlement underneath.

• Visible Leaning or Bowing of External Walls: Any visible movement, bowing, or outward lean in an external wall is a serious structural warning sign requiring immediate professional inspection.


These symptoms frequently point to underlying problems, including reactive soil movement, invasive tree root systems, inadequate site drainage, persistent moisture damage, or the natural end-of-life deterioration of original building materials. When a House restumping Is Possible


Repairs are typically effective when the damage is localised and the surrounding structure remains solid, such as:


• Settlement that has stabilised with no evidence of ongoing foundation movement

• Hairline or surface-level cracks that do not compromise the structural integrity of walls or slabs

• A small number of isolated rotten or failing stumps with stable surrounding piers

• Minor moisture-related deterioration that can be resolved with improved subfloor drainage and targeted pier replacement

When a House restumping Is Necessary


A comprehensive restumping or underpinning project is required for more serious or widespread conditions, including:


• Large, active cracks in structural or load-bearing walls that continue to grow

• Widespread foundation failure across multiple pier locations

• Ongoing settlement that worsens progressively over time

• Significant soil erosion or washout beneath the subfloor due to drainage failure or high groundwater

• Timber stumps that have reached the end of their serviceable life across the majority of the subfloor
